Systems Engineer NSW
n
Talent International partnered with a leading Managed Service Provider in Australia to find a Systems Engineer. The role provides IT support to major Hotel Brands in Sydney and is based near Chandos Street in St Leonards, NSW.
n
Job type: Full‐time. You will work independently, managing your day. We look for someone who is well‐organised and skilled in their approach.

Key Responsibilities
n
n
- Maintain & manage Windows Server 2003‐2012 and Windows workstation environments across allocated hotel sites.
n
- Review system logs, antivirus definitions, and security patch status; apply updates as required.
n
- Administer data management, backup processes, and scheduled system restarts/reboots to ensure stability.
n
- Configure & administer Windows Server and workstation OS in line with organisational standards.
n
- Maintain complex on‐site physical IT infrastructure (servers, desktops, networking hardware, software).
n
- Oversee server room environments, structured cabling, data, power, cooling systems, and third‐party technology integrations.
n
- Audit existing infrastructure and plan/execute upgrades for switches, servers, workstations, and OS.
n
- Monitor network traffic and capacity, identifying and recommending upgrade opportunities proactively.
n
- Monitor network infrastructure and recommend, plan, configure network upgrades as required.
n
- Execute ISP migrations, firewall flow configurations, and installation/configuration of new switches and uplinks.
n
- Plan and configure virtual networks; lead or support network migration projects from inception to completion.
n
- Create & maintain comprehensive network inventory list, documenting faults and resolutions.
n
- Participate actively in change management processes and ITIL frameworks, applying IT standards across all activities.
n
- Engage in technical discussions with broader IT teams on issues, bugs, installations, workarounds, and project delivery.
n
- Support and contribute to IT governance and compliance activities as directed by the IT Manager.
n
n
Required Qualifications & Experience
n
n
- Operating Systems: Windows Server 2003‐2012; Windows XP, 7, 8, 10
n
- Networking: TCP/IP, VLANs, switching, routing, firewall configuration, ISP migrations
n
- Infrastructure: Servers, desktops, structured cabling, power, cooling, rack management
n
- Virtualisation: Virtual network planning and configuration
n
- Documentation Tools: Confluence (required), Dropbox
n
- Monitoring & Management: Network traffic monitoring, capacity planning, log analysis
n
- Frameworks: ITIL foundations or equivalent practical experience
n
- Experience: 3+ years in a systems or infrastructure engineering role
